No need to worry, there's plenty of things to do with the kids during TCMF.
Namely the festival's Family Zone which features:
- The fan favoured Ferris wheel and jumping castle.
- Dodgem cars with a brand-new hydraulic dodgem track straight from Europe and fresh, bright artwork with over 300 LED lights ensure this ride stands out in a crowd.
- Let's Dance - a favourite among pre-teen and teenage patrons, this fast-paced ride with flashing strobe lights is sure to get the heart racing.
- Sea Circus - a family fun walk through maze, with different adventures and games for the kids to play along the way.
- Giant slide - a classic ride loved by all, this 30m high slide is sure to bring out joy and excitement in anyone!
- Outback Monster Trucks is the definition of family fun. An immersive experience with six trucks, each holding four people, riders get to feel what it's like inside a real monster truck.
- Plus, there will be a range of sideshows, food stalls and activities for kids of all ages. And a dedicated Family Zone stage that will be pumping every day, with younger country music talent and featuring the emerging talent showcase.
Along with a dedicated family zone, there is 10 nights of free concerts, busking and new cultural fringe performances to keep the kids entertained.
Festival manager Barry Harley said: "One of the great things about the Toyota Country Music Festival is the fact that you don't have to sacrifice good music and good times because you have kids. The festival caters for all ages and the family zone provides so much of what families want at a Festival, in one dedicated area.
"Not to mention, the family-friendly nature of the festival, means that it's easy for families to wander down Peel Street and experience the sights and sounds of the buskers and street performers, enjoy the food traders and maybe even catch a surprise artist appearance."
This year, for the first time, festival organisers have scheduled a Family Zone happy hour offer where festival-goers can buy one ticket and get one for half price on sales between 11am and midday.
